AI-4 (owner: Priyam): Seat-map renderer in StageGrid dropped balcony rows when the Orpheum Hall layout exceeded 1,200 seats. Root cause: viewport culling off-by-one. Fix shipped in 3.2.1; regression test added. Remaining work: audit all multi-tier venue configs before Friday. Full culling logic notes are on the internal wiki page linked below.

operations page: https://jenkins.torvadyn.local/build/deploy/display/pages/611247f0a622ae80

Subject: wss compression flipped on for Beaconline edge. On-call: we enabled permessage-deflate on the Corvid relay tier. Bandwidth drops ~40% on chatty channels; CPU climbs ~8% per node. Watch for memory creep from context takeover on long-lived sockets — if RSS on any relay passes the alert line, disable compression via the feature flag and page platform. Rollback is config-only, no redeploy. Full tradeoff doc is on the wiki. Verify you're on the right build; token below.

session token of kahog-bahif = htk9_f63daec35

Subject: Memtrace cut-over complete

Team,

Cut-over to Memtrace v2 for GPU memory profiling finished last night. Old v1 agents are disabled; any tickets referencing v1 dashboards should be closed as resolved-by-migration. Sampling overhead is now under 2% and allocation traces include kernel names. Known gap: profiles older than 30 days were not migrated. Point customers at the v2 docs for setup questions. For reference when troubleshooting, the agent now runs with the following configuration.

settings of bagaf-bawip:
[aldax]
port = 5000
region = south-4
host = aldax.brasklabs.corp
team = brivan
timeout_ms = 2000
retries = 2

/*
 * Plugin authors: the Cobblewick fee engine evaluates your rules
 * inside a sandbox with fixed budgets. Exceeding evaluation time,
 * rule depth, or memory will cause your plugin to be skipped for
 * that shipment, silently. Design within these bounds; they are not
 * negotiable per plugin. The enforced limits are as follows.
 */

constants for fahop-fahaf:
RATE_LIMITS = {
    "quenath": 1,
    "quenwyn": 10,
    "ralael": 10,
    "wenix": 1,
}